David Given Discusses Upcoming Lawsuits to FTC Noncompete Ban in Indiana Lawyer

Indiana Lawyer turned to labor and employment partner David Given to discuss upcoming lawsuits related to the Federal Trade Commission’s noncompete ban.

In “Attorneys advise clients to wait and see on FTC noncompete ban,” Given said that although the ban is scheduled to take effect in September, two federal lawsuits challenging the ban are raising questions on how employers should move forward with potential noncompete agreements.

“The rule is not in effect. There’s also no rule against enforcing noncompetes,” Given explained. “At the moment, it’s sort of status quo with respect to those, I think a lot of clients are in a wait-and-see sort of mode as to how this is all going to play out.”

Given added that employers across the spectrum, including the sales industry, will still have ways to protect themselves through nondisclosure and nonsolicitation agreements despite the potential ban of noncompetes.
